Physical description; 28 p. : ill. (some col.) ; 21 cm. Summary; This is a sophisticated wardrobe guides series for modern men. "Uman. The Essays" is…a series of commentaries by contemporary connoisseurs (authors, journalists, and cultured men), who explore the sources of men's costume sports, discovery, passions to reveal the traditions and ethos at the basis of the ideal wardrobe. It is a project by Umberto Angeloni, former chief executive of Brioni, an Italian luxury lifestyle brand with global diffusion. The first title, "Fairway", is devoted to fashion on the golf course and is written by Jay Fielden, the founding editor of "Men's Vogue: Blackheath", the world's most famous golf club was founded in 1608. Members of the club were known to play the game in red coats. Also if golf greatest prize today may be the green jacket, some things from the early days seem like they might live forever. As anyone knows who watches golf on Sunday afternoon, the color red almost four centuries after its birth at Blackheath - has persevered. Subjects; Jackets. Golfers Clothing. Men's clothing. 1 Kg.

Designed in close collaboration with Coddington, Saving Grace: My Fashion Archive 19682016 is both a retrospective and a luxury object. The elegant clamshell box features a bespoke pattern of silkscreened drawings and painted gold trim. Enclosed within are both volumes of Coddington's collected works, Grace: Thirty Years of Fashion at Vogue and Grace: The American Vogue Years. Together, the books feature more than 600 images, including Coddington's most beloved fashion stories as well as behind-the-scenes and never-before-seen photographs by the world's most important photographers including Steven Meisel, Annie Leibovitz, Mario Testino, Herb Ritts, Helmut Newton, Irving Penn, and Patrick Demarchelier. Grace Coddington's extraordinary talent and fierce dedication to her work as creative director of Vogue have made her an international icon. Known through much of her career only to those who work behind the scenes, she might have remained fashion's best-kept secret were it not for The September Issue, the 2009 documentary by R. J. Cutler that turned Grace into a sudden celebrity. The daughter of an hotelier in Wales, as a teenager Grace won a modeling competition and moved to London. She enjoyed a lucrative career as one of London's leading models on the 1960s scene. In 1968, following a car accident, she became a fashion editor at British Vogue. She quickly established herself as a master stylist and creative director for fashion photography, whether she was transforming studio portraiture into beguiling tableaux, reinterpreting fashion photography classics, or introducing a sweeping narrative style--story telling with clothing that is the hallmark of Grace's work. ; 340 X 155 X 470 millimeters.
